Murder of Ronald Sam Rogers
On April 24, 1992, 26-year-old Ronald Rogers was last seen at a Dairy Queen near Truck Stops of America on Highway 290 and Interstate 85 in Duncan, South Carolina. He was talking with a man.
Around 1:40 a.m. on April 26, 1992, Ronald was found at the end of a cul-de-sac at an industrial park that located in a remote area near Duncan a half mile off of Highway 290. At the time of his death, the place he was found was a lovers lane.
He was found nude next to his red 1985 Chevrolet Camaro. He had been shot behind his left ear with a small-caliber gun. Some clothing was found at the scene. It may indicate that he may have had a sexual encounter with someone. It could be possible that it may have been with the man he was last seen talking to. It's unknown why he was murdered.
The backpack he always carried and his journal was never found. It could be possible that his journal may have evidence of who killed him.
